How to fill out my first FPGA design?
01
Research and understand the basics: Before starting to fill out your first FPGA design, it is essential to have a solid understanding of FPGA architecture, HDL (Hardware Description Language) such as Verilog or VHDL, and digital logic design principles. There are many online resources, tutorials, and books available to help you grasp these fundamentals.
02
Define the functionality and specifications: Determine the purpose and goals of your FPGA design. What specific tasks or functions should it perform? What are the required inputs and outputs? Defining the specifications will provide a clear direction for your design process.
03
Choose the FPGA platform: Select an FPGA development board or platform suitable for your project requirements. Consider factors like available resources (such as GPIO pins, memory, clock speed), compatibility with your chosen HDL, and development environment.
04
Plan your design: Break down your design into smaller modules or blocks. Decide how these modules will interact and establish a clear hierarchy. This step will help in better managing and organizing your design.
05
Write the HDL code: Use your chosen HDL to describe the behavior and structure of your FPGA design. Start by creating the top-level module that connects all other modules and then proceed with implementing each functional block.
06
Simulate and verify: Before programming the FPGA, it is crucial to simulate your design using tools like ModelSim or Vivado Simulator. Verify that your design functions as intended and address any errors or bugs encountered during simulation.
07
Synthesize and implement: Use synthesis tools (such as Xilinx Vivado or Intel Quartus Prime) to convert your HDL code into a netlist, which represents the FPGA's physical configuration. Then, proceed with implementing your design on the FPGA by assigning inputs and outputs, configuring clock signals, and applying any necessary constraints.
08
Program the FPGA: Once your design is implemented, it needs to be programmed onto the FPGA. Connect your development board to your computer and use the appropriate programming software provided by the FPGA manufacturer. Follow the instructions to download and verify your design onto the FPGA device.
09
Test and debug: After programming the FPGA, test your design thoroughly. Verify that it performs the desired functions correctly and meets the defined specifications. Use debugging techniques and tools (such as ChipScope or SignalTap) to identify and resolve any issues or unexpected behavior.
